温馨提示:这篇文章已超过239天没有更新,请注意相关的内容是否还可用!
JavaScript在线测试是一种通过网页来测试和运行JavaScript代码的工具。它可以帮助开发人员在不离开浏览器的情况下进行代码测试和调试,提高开发效率。
在使用JavaScript在线测试之前,我们需要先了解一些基本的HTML和JavaScript知识。HTML是一种用于创建网页的标记语言,而JavaScript是一种用于在网页上添加交互和动态功能的编程语言。
在HTML中,我们可以使用`<script>`标签来引入JavaScript代码。通过将JavaScript代码放置在`<script>`标签中,浏览器就能够解析并执行这些代码。在使用JavaScript在线测试时,我们可以在网页中添加一个输入框和一个按钮,用于输入和执行JavaScript代码。
下面是一个示例的HTML代码,展示了如何创建一个简单的JavaScript在线测试页面:
<!DOCTYPE html>
<html>
<head>
<title>JavaScript在线测试</title>
</head>
<body>
<textarea id="code" rows="10" cols="50"></textarea>
<button onclick="runCode()">执行</button>
<div id="output"></div>
<script>
function runCode() {
var code = document.getElementById("code").value;
var output = document.getElementById("output");
try {
// 使用eval()函数来执行输入的JavaScript代码
eval(code);
} catch (error) {
// 如果代码执行出错,则将错误信息显示在输出区域
output.innerHTML = "Error: " + error.message;
}
}
</script>
</body>
</html>
在上面的示例中,我们创建了一个文本域(`<textarea>`)用于输入JavaScript代码,一个按钮(`<button>`)用于执行代码,以及一个用于显示输出结果的区域(`<div>`)。当点击按钮时,`runCode()`函数将被调用。
在`runCode()`函数中,我们首先获取文本域中输入的代码,然后使用`eval()`函数来执行这段代码。`eval()`函数是JavaScript的一个内置函数,它可以将字符串作为代码进行解析和执行。如果执行过程中出现错误,我们将捕获这个错误并显示在输出区域。
通过这样的方式,我们可以在网页上输入和执行JavaScript代码,并实时查看输出结果。这对于调试和测试代码非常有用,特别是在开发过程中需要频繁地进行代码调整和测试的情况下。
除了基本的执行功能,JavaScript在线测试还可以结合其他相关知识进行更高级的功能实现。例如,我们可以使用JavaScript的DOM操作来动态地创建和修改网页上的元素,从而实现更丰富的测试界面;我们还可以使用JavaScript的事件处理机制来响应用户的交互操作,使测试更加灵活和智能。
JavaScript在线测试是一种方便实用的工具,它可以帮助开发人员在网页上进行JavaScript代码的测试和调试。通过结合HTML、JavaScript和其他相关知识,我们可以创建出功能强大的在线测试界面,提高开发效率并改善用户体验。